  • Installer failed to initializ for CS5, windows 7

    Had problems with CS5 Owl Orphanage errors. Uninstalled CS5 and now cannot re-install it because the Installer failed to initialize. Downloaded new installer from Adobe, but same thing is happening.

    Try below steps and check once
    Hold windows key on your keyboard and Press R key.
    In Run window, type Appdata and click on Ok
    Open Local > Adobe folders
    Delete AAMUpdater and OOBE folders
    Navigate to C:\Program Files (x86)\Common Files\Adobe
    Delete Adobe Application Manager and OOBE folders
    Install Adobe Application Manager from
    Adobe - Adobe Application Manager : For Windows : Adobe Application Manager : Thank You

  • CS5 says Installer failed to initialize on OSX 10.10.2

    View image: Screen Shot 2015 03 31 at 1 15 57 PM

    start at the top and work your way down applying applicable fixes until your problem is resolved.
    if cc (win):  https://helpx.adobe.com/creative-cloud/kb/creative-cloud-desktop-application-failed.html
    if, your error is:
    "Installer failed to initialize. File not found." or "Installer failed to initialize. This could be due to missing files."
    first, rename OOBE Folder to OOBE.old.
    to find OOBE:
    64 bit win OS: Program Files x86\Common Files\Adobe\OOBE
    32 bit win OS: Program Files \Common Files\Adobe\OOBE
    mac os: HD>library>application support>adobe>caps
    mac os: USER>library>application support>adobe>OOB
    if that fails or isn't the exact error you see, uninstall, clean (http://www.adobe.com/support/contact/cscleanertool.html) and reinstall.
    if you're using a dvd to install:
    copy the disc contents to a desktop directory and install from that directory.
    if you're using a mac:
    1. Try to Create a new user account in Mac with Administrator Priviledges.
    2. Login to the New user, Navigate to Mac HD> Application> Utilities> Adobe Installer folder, Locate products like Adobe Reader, Adobe Flash, Adobe Air and un-install them
    3. Navigate to User Library> Application Support> Adobe and move Adobe to Trash.
    4. Navigate to Mac HD> Library> Application Support> Adobe and move Adobe to Trash.
    5. Start the installation again.
    if everything applicable above fails, check your installation logs:
    http://helpx.adobe.com/photoshop-elements/kb/troubleshoot-install-using-logs-elements.html

  • CS5 Master Collection error: Installer failed to initialize, help?

    When I first opened the CS5 installer, it worked perfectly, except my computer crash halfway through the installation. Now whenever I try to install an application, when I open the Adobe Installer, once it finishes Initializing the installer, I immediately get the "Installer failed to initialize" message. How do I fix this?

    Run the Creative Suite Cleaner Tool and clean out the temporary files created during install in your temp directory. Additioanlly, check your task manager and terminate any rampant instances of setup.exe and msiexec.exe that may stil lbe running.

  • "Installer Failed To Initialize"? After Effects CS5 Mac, Help!!!

    I'm in serious need of some help here. I downloaded the After Effects CS5 trial, but when I go and try to install it I get an error:
    "Installer Failed To Initialize. Please Download Adobe Support Advisor To Detect The Problem"
    I already tried Adobe Support Advisor, but it didn't detect any problems.
    I tried re-downloading the file again, but still no luck.
    I'm running an iMac with Mac OS X 10.6.2, Intel Core 2 Duo Processor.
    Can anyone please help me?

    Hi.  I see this thread is old...last post is july 2010.  However, since I just had a similar issue and since a google search brought me here, i figure id share my info with other who my hit this too...
    i have os x 10.7 and am trying to install cs5.5 master collection.  i kept getting the installer failed to initialize error.
    by looking at the PDApp.log, i saw an error and fixed the issue causing the error...
    my issue was when launching Install.app, it looks for ~/Applications and creates a folder "Adobe" in it.  I had an alias in my home dir and the log showed the installer didnt see it as a valid directory.
    by removing the alias, the installer then created the folder "~/Applications/Adobe" for me.  However, since it created an empty folder named Applications, separate from the actual /Applications dir, this was not acceptible.
    So, if i right click on /Applications and hit "Make alias" and move that to my home dir...same issue.
    But, if i open Terminal.app and type "sudo ln -s /Applications" the seemingly same type of alias or "symbolic link" is created, but instead the installer see the dir as valid, and the install went flawlessly.
    Hope this helps someone.

  • Photoshop CS5 installation trouble - ' Installer failed to initialize '

    Greetings,
    Having trouble with a CS5 photoshop installation on my 4,1 2.5ghz 6gb RAM MBP.  Download goes fine, disc mounts to machine, but I get stuck on the ' Installer failed to initialize' page.  Downloaded the reccomended support advisor app, which cannot find a solution to my problem.
    The log reveals the error:
    [FATAL] Setup - Unable to copy PDAppFlex.swf one level up.
    Not sure where to go from here.  I've downloaded the dmg 2x, done numerous restarts, tried the cs5 cleanup tool, repair permissions....no dice.
    I should mention  that I have a 48gb SSD with my OS (10.6.3) as well as a 200gb drive which has my user account on it, separate from the OS.  Not sure if this is part of the issue?
    Thanks in advance,
    Kyle

    In order to test the utility perform the following steps -
    Goto /Applications/Utilities and launch Terminal application. This will open a window and show you the command prompt like machine-name: user$. ditto is a command to copy files, so type ditto then drag a file to the terminal, and drag a folder to the terminal. This will create a command similar to -
    ditto /Users/username/Desktop/fileToCopy.txt /Users/username/Desktop/folder/
    Now hit return to run the command. If the command succeedes you will not see any error on the terminal and the file (as fileToCopy.txt) will get copied to destination folder (as /Users/username/Desktop/folder/)
    In case you see any error on the terminal or the file is not getting copied to the destination folder, 'ditto' might be corrupted.
